Ellen DeGeneres and Portia de Rossi Spend $29 Million on Richard Neutra House

Tom Ford owned the modernist home for 23 years before selling in 2019 

At this point, we can just call Ellen DeGeneres and Portia de Rossi the ultimate celebrity house flippers. The couple have successfully flipped over fifteen homes in Montecito alone, including the purchase and sale of separate neighborhood properties earlier this year. In Los Angeles county, the couple flipped their Robert Skinner-designed house back in May, just eight months after purchasing the immaculate midcentury home. Now they’ve gone for another iconic property within the county, Bel Air’s Brown-Sidney house, in an off-market deal for $29 million, according to Dirt.

Designed in 1955 by modernist starchitect Richard Neutra, the acclaimed midcentury residence sits at the end of a steep curved driveway, surrounded by lush greenery in the tony Bel Air neighborhood. In 2019, celebrated fashion designer Tom Ford sold the house for $20 million after purchasing it in 1997 and partnering with AD100 architecture firm Marmol Radziner to make significant restorations.

Not many pictures of the hilltop home’s interiors are accessible to the public, but judging from the few available, the three bedroom, six bathroom house is classic Neutra, with clean geometric lines throughout, an open-floor plan, and several glass-paneled walls that facilitate natural light. Pictures on Marmol Radziner’s website display a neutral brown and white palette on the inside, and property grounds with a pool, pool house, hillside landscaping, and zen bamboo above a narrow water feature. There’s no way to tell if the owners DeGeneres and de Rossi purchased from made their own updates since the property was never on the market. Regardless, the couple are sure to enjoy the home’s permanent 180 degree views.

Given its creator, and the restorations by Marmol Radziner, the house is something of a trophy for fans of modernism. But with our savvy Hollywood flippers Ellen DeGeneres and Portia de Rossi now holding the deed, Neutra devotees need not relinquish hope—the famed property may soon be put back on the market.
